Overview of this book

With Microsoft Azure challenging Amazon Web Services (AWS) for market share, there has been no better time for IT professionals to broaden and expand their knowledge of Microsoft’s flagship virtualization and cloud computing service. Microsoft Azure Infrastructure Services for Architects: Designing Cloud Solutions helps readers develop the skills required to understand the capabilities of Microsoft Azure for Infrastructure Services and implement a public cloud to achieve full virtualization of data, both on and off premise. Microsoft Azure provides granular control in choosing core infrastructure components, enabling IT administrators to deploy new Windows Server and Linux virtual machines, adjust usage as requirements change, and scale to meet the infrastructure needs of their entire organization. This accurate, authoritative book covers topics including IaaS cost and options, customizing VM storage, enabling external connectivity to Azure virtual machines, extending Azure Active Directory, replicating and backing up to Azure, disaster recovery, and much more

The Evolution of the Datacenter

When I talk to people about Azure or even the public cloud in general, where possible, I start the conversation by talking about their on-premises deployments and the requirements that drove the existing architecture. For most companies, needs have changed radically over recent years to meet both customer and employee requirements. Employees expect to be able to work anywhere, from anything, using a large number of cloud-based services. Customers are similar, wanting engaging digital experiences across devices that use existing social identities where practical. Organizations are looking to digitally transform and focus on creating only what helps differentiate themselves in the market through accelerated innovation. For organizations, this means more agility and the capability to Elastically scale, potentially globally.
